About this home
Step back in time with this charming farmhouse, originally built in 1900, situated on over 2 level acres in an exceptional location. The property fronts the beautiful West Prong of the Little Pigeon River, offering a peaceful setting with plenty of room to enjoy. This historic home has been approximately 70% remodeled, with most of the remaining work consisting of trim, paint, and finishing touches--an excellent opportunity to add your personal style while building instant equity. Features include: ● 3 bedrooms ● 2 versatile bonus rooms ● 3 full bathrooms ● Spacious level acreage ● River frontage on the West Prong of the Little Pigeon River ● Incredible location with endless potential Whether you're looking for a unique primary residence, family retreat, or investment opportunity, this one-of-a-kind property combines historic character, modern updates, and a rare riverside setting.
